Design and Build Quality

The Lenovo Yoga Book 9i boasts a sleek, modern design with a premium aluminum chassis that is both lightweight and durable. Its 13.3-inch dual-screen setup provides ample space for multitasking and creative workflows. The hinge mechanism allows the device to convert seamlessly between laptop and tablet modes, offering flexibility for different artistic needs.

Display and Touch Capabilities

Equipped with two 13.3-inch 4K OLED touchscreens, the Yoga Book 9i delivers vibrant colors and sharp details essential for digital art. The touchscreens support stylus input, with the included Lenovo Precision Pen offering high accuracy and pressure sensitivity. Artists can sketch, paint, and edit directly on the screens with natural hand movements.

Performance and Hardware

The device is powered by Intel’s latest processors, ensuring smooth performance for demanding creative applications. With up to 16GB of RAM and fast SSD storage, artists can run multiple programs simultaneously without lag. The integrated graphics are sufficient for most digital art tasks, although not tailored for high-end 3D rendering.

Portability and Battery Life

Weighing just over 2 pounds, the Yoga Book 9i is highly portable, ideal for artists on the go. Its battery life, which can last up to 10 hours under typical usage, allows for extended creative sessions without frequent recharging. Potential Limitations

While the Lenovo Yoga Book 9i offers many benefits, there are some limitations to consider. Its high-resolution dual screens can drain battery quickly during intensive use. The device’s price point may also be a barrier for some students or hobbyists. Additionally, the lack of dedicated high-end graphics cards may limit its performance for complex 3D modeling or rendering tasks.
